Exporting BFI reports to a folder

We need an option to schedule a report export to a file folder. When we schedule reports today, the only option is to export to e-mail addresses which does not work for most of our reports due to their size.

True - it would still need to be an email, and I think this is your best option. Aside from an API call and additional automation to convert the data from JSON to CSV, the only other option would require an administrator downloading the report through the user interface (which I understand is not ideal). The challenge for BFI is that it doesn’t have any capability to access the local file system.

Tomasz said IBM has an RFE about zipping the reports before emailing.
I tested this option and a 120-MB report in CSV format compresses to 6-MB in the legacy WinZip format.
